rpt水晶报表如何导入数据库

rpt水晶报表如何导入数据库

RPT水晶报表导入数据库的流程、注意事项、常见问题及解决方法

RPT水晶报表是一种功能强大的报表工具,可以轻松生成复杂的报表,并能够与多种数据源集成。RPT水晶报表导入数据库的流程主要包括:准备数据源、创建报表连接、配置查询、设计报表布局、生成并导出报表。其中,创建报表连接是最为关键的步骤,因为它直接决定了报表能够正常获取和展示数据。下面将详细介绍这一过程,并提供一些专业见解和经验分享。


一、准备数据源

在导入RPT水晶报表之前,首先需要确保数据库中的数据源准备就绪。数据源可以是SQL Server、MySQL、Oracle等常见数据库,也可以是Excel、CSV等文件格式。

1. 数据库连接配置

确保数据库服务器配置正确,并能够通过网络访问。需要准备好数据库连接字符串,包括服务器地址、数据库名称、用户名和密码。

2. 数据源数据质量

数据源中的数据应完整且无错误,数据表结构应清晰,字段命名应规范。为确保报表生成的正确性,建议先进行数据清洗和预处理。

二、创建报表连接

在水晶报表设计工具中,创建与数据库的连接是生成报表的基础步骤。

1. 打开水晶报表工具

启动水晶报表设计工具,如Crystal Reports Designer。选择“新建报表”选项。

2. 选择数据源

在数据源选择界面,选择“创建新连接”。根据数据源类型选择相应的连接方式,如“ODBC(RDO)”、“OLE DB”、“ADO.NET”等。

3. 配置连接参数

输入数据库连接所需的参数,包括服务器地址、数据库名称、用户名和密码。测试连接确保配置正确。

三、配置查询

在成功连接数据库后,需要配置查询以提取所需数据。

1. 创建SQL查询

在报表设计工具中,选择“添加命令”,编写SQL查询语句。查询语句应根据报表需求提取所需的数据字段。

2. 参数化查询

为了提高报表的灵活性,可以在SQL查询中使用参数。例如,可以添加日期范围参数以动态筛选数据。

四、设计报表布局

报表布局设计决定了最终报表的展示效果。水晶报表提供了丰富的布局设计工具。

1. 添加字段

将查询结果中的字段拖放到报表设计区域,根据需求调整字段的位置和样式。

2. 格式化报表

使用格式化工具设置字段的字体、颜色、对齐方式等。可以添加图表、图片等元素以丰富报表内容。

五、生成并导出报表

完成报表设计后,可以生成预览并导出报表。

1. 报表预览

在报表设计工具中,选择“预览”选项,查看报表生成效果。确保所有数据正确显示,布局美观。

2. 导出报表

报表可以导出为多种格式,如PDF、Excel、Word等。选择合适的格式导出报表,并保存到指定位置。

六、常见问题及解决方法

在导入数据库过程中,可能会遇到一些问题。以下是常见问题及解决方法:

1. 数据库连接失败

原因:连接字符串配置错误、网络问题、数据库服务未启动。

解决方法:检查连接字符串,确保网络畅通,确认数据库服务已启动。

2. 查询结果为空

原因:SQL查询语句错误、数据源无数据。

解决方法:检查SQL查询语句,确保语句正确无误。检查数据源,确保有数据存在。

3. 报表生成速度慢

原因:查询数据量大、服务器性能低、网络延迟。

解决方法:优化SQL查询语句,减少数据量。升级服务器配置,优化网络环境。

七、推荐项目团队管理系统

在项目团队管理过程中,选择合适的管理系统可以提高效率。推荐以下两个系统:

1. 研发项目管理系统PingCode

PingCode是一款专为研发团队设计的项目管理系统,具有需求管理、迭代管理、测试管理等功能。它可以帮助研发团队高效协作,提高项目交付质量。

2. 通用项目协作软件Worktile

Worktile是一款通用项目协作软件,适用于各类团队和项目管理。它提供任务管理、日程安排、文件共享等功能,帮助团队提高协作效率。


通过上述步骤,可以顺利将RPT水晶报表导入数据库,并生成所需的报表。希望本文内容对您有所帮助,能够提升您的报表设计和数据处理能力。

相关问答FAQs:

1. 如何将rpt水晶报表导入数据库?

  • 问题: 我可以将rpt水晶报表直接导入数据库吗?
  • 回答: 不可以直接将rpt水晶报表文件导入数据库,因为rpt文件是水晶报表的模板文件,它包含了报表的设计和布局信息。要将报表数据导入数据库,需要使用水晶报表软件或其他数据库工具来连接数据库,并根据报表模板设计的字段和表结构来导入数据。

2. 在导入rpt水晶报表之前,我需要准备什么?

  • 问题: 我在导入rpt水晶报表之前需要做哪些准备工作?
  • 回答: 在导入rpt水晶报表之前,你需要确保已经安装了水晶报表软件,并且具备访问数据库的权限。此外,你还需要准备好要导入的数据,确保数据的格式和字段与报表模板的设计相匹配。

3. 我可以使用哪些工具来导入rpt水晶报表到数据库?

  • 问题: 除了水晶报表软件,还有其他工具可以帮助我将rpt水晶报表导入数据库吗?
  • 回答: 是的,除了水晶报表软件,你还可以使用一些数据库工具来导入rpt水晶报表到数据库。例如,你可以使用SQL Server Management Studio(SSMS)来连接数据库并执行导入操作,或者使用其他可视化数据库工具如Navicat、DataGrip等。这些工具提供了更多的灵活性和功能,可以更方便地将报表数据导入数据库。

原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1922867

(0)
Edit2Edit2
上一篇 4天前
下一篇 4天前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部